Know your numbers before you reconstitute

Reconstituting lyophilized peptides with bacteriostatic water turns milligrams of powder into precise, repeatable doses. This free calculator works out the concentration, the volume to draw per dose, and how many doses each vial provides — in seconds and with no login.

Concentration (mg/ml)

See exactly how many mg of peptide are in each millilitre of bacteriostatic water you add, so every draw is consistent.

Dose volume & syringe units

Get each application in ml and the matching marks on a U100 insulin syringe — no manual unit conversion.

Applications per vial

Check how many doses your vial supports at your target dose before you mix, so you always order enough.
